Carry Your Fave Car In Your Fave Luxury Caravan

volkner 1

German based brand Volkner is known to have been busy tailoring larger than life high-end vehicles for those who like to be in the lap of luxury wherever they go. And CAD has been used to its utmost potential to do so. Now, the same brand has come up with a central garage system that lets you park your luxury sports car in the stomach of its signature high-end vehicles.

It was in late 2006 that Volkner first came up with a motorised garage in its high-end models and now with the advanced technology and research, it has created motorhomes for all top brands like Porsche 911s, Jaguar XK8 Cabriolets, BMW 6 Series Cabriolets, Maserati Quattroportes and Merc Sports. There is an electrohydraulically extendable car draft to gently lift the car inside the snug womb which can also be used to load and unload other stuffs too.

Apart from that, the Volner vehicle has a luxurious kitchen with a large work surface done up in granite, neat lines of cupboards and cabinets plus the regular cooking necessities and equipments. They actually have everything imaginable here!

We can go on and on about the bathroom which is fitted with a fancy massage shower and an under-floor heating that keeps you cosy even during the cold. Then it can carry 1000 litres of fresh water and be fitted with a 1360 Ah battery.

The price varies as per the features and functionalities.
